博客 基于指标监控的系统性能优化方案

基于指标监控的系统性能优化方案

   数栈君   发表于 2025-12-29 15:14  58  0

在数字化转型的浪潮中,企业越来越依赖于高效、稳定的系统性能来支持业务发展。然而,随着系统规模的不断扩大和复杂性的增加,如何实时监控和优化系统性能成为企业面临的重要挑战。基于指标监控的系统性能优化方案为企业提供了一种科学、系统化的解决方案,能够帮助企业快速定位问题、提升系统效率,并为业务决策提供数据支持。

本文将深入探讨基于指标监控的系统性能优化方案的核心作用、实施步骤以及在数据中台、数字孪生和数字可视化等领域的具体应用,为企业提供实用的指导和建议。


一、指标监控的核心作用

指标监控是系统性能优化的基础,其核心作用在于实时采集、分析和展示系统运行的关键指标,从而帮助企业全面了解系统的健康状态。以下是指标监控的几个关键作用:

  1. 实时监控系统状态通过采集CPU、内存、磁盘I/O、网络流量等系统资源的使用情况,指标监控能够实时反映系统的运行状态,帮助企业快速发现潜在问题。

  2. 问题定位与诊断当系统出现性能瓶颈或故障时,指标监控能够提供详细的指标数据,帮助企业快速定位问题根源,例如是由于数据库查询延迟、网络拥塞还是应用程序逻辑错误导致的性能下降。

  3. 性能优化与调优指标监控不仅能够发现问题,还能通过历史数据的分析,帮助企业识别系统性能的瓶颈和趋势,从而制定针对性的优化策略。

  4. 支持业务决策指标监控的数据可以与业务指标相结合,帮助企业了解系统性能对业务的影响,例如用户访问延迟如何影响转化率,从而为业务决策提供数据支持。


二、关键指标的选择与定义

在实施指标监控之前,企业需要明确需要监控的关键指标。不同的系统和业务场景可能需要监控不同的指标,因此选择合适的指标是成功实施指标监控的第一步。

1. 系统资源指标

  • CPU使用率:反映系统的负载情况,过高或过低都可能表明系统存在问题。
  • 内存使用率:监控内存的使用情况,避免内存泄漏或不足导致的系统崩溃。
  • 磁盘I/O:监控磁盘读写速度和使用情况,确保数据存储的稳定性。
  • 网络流量:监控网络带宽的使用情况,发现异常流量或网络拥塞。

2. 应用性能指标

  • 响应时间:衡量系统对用户请求的响应速度,例如Web应用的页面加载时间。
  • 吞吐量:反映系统在单位时间内的处理能力,例如每秒处理的请求数。
  • 错误率:监控系统中发生的错误数量和类型,例如接口调用失败率。

3. 业务指标

  • 用户活跃度:反映系统的用户使用情况,例如每日活跃用户数(DAU)。
  • 转化率:衡量系统对业务目标的贡献,例如订单转化率。
  • 客户满意度:通过用户反馈或系统日志,监控客户对系统性能的满意度。

三、指标监控的实施步骤

为了确保指标监控的有效性,企业需要按照以下步骤进行实施:

1. 确定监控目标

明确监控的目标是优化系统性能还是支持业务决策,从而选择合适的指标和工具。

2. 选择监控工具

根据企业的技术栈和需求,选择适合的监控工具。常见的监控工具有Prometheus、Grafana、ELK(Elasticsearch、Logstash、Kibana)等。

3. 配置监控指标

根据确定的监控目标,配置需要采集的关键指标,并设置警报阈值,例如当CPU使用率超过80%时触发警报。

4. 数据采集与存储

通过监控工具采集系统的实时数据,并将其存储在数据库中,例如InfluxDB或Elasticsearch,以便后续分析和查询。

5. 数据分析与可视化

利用数据分析工具对采集到的数据进行分析,并通过可视化工具(如Grafana或Tableau)生成图表和仪表盘,直观展示系统的运行状态。

6. 问题定位与优化

根据监控数据,分析系统性能瓶颈,并采取优化措施,例如优化数据库查询、增加服务器资源或调整应用程序逻辑。

7. 持续监控与改进

监控是一个持续的过程,企业需要定期回顾监控数据,评估优化效果,并根据业务需求调整监控策略。


四、指标监控与数据中台的结合

数据中台是企业数字化转型的重要基础设施,其核心目标是整合企业内外部数据,提供统一的数据服务支持业务决策。指标监控与数据中台的结合能够充分发挥数据中台的价值,提升系统的整体性能。

1. 数据整合与共享

数据中台能够将分散在各个系统中的指标数据进行整合,形成统一的数据源,从而避免数据孤岛问题。

2. 实时数据分析

数据中台支持实时数据分析,能够快速响应系统的性能变化,例如通过流处理技术(如Flink)实时计算指标数据。

3. 智能化监控

结合机器学习和人工智能技术,数据中台能够对指标数据进行深度分析,预测系统的潜在问题,并提供智能化的优化建议。


五、指标监控在数字孪生中的应用

数字孪生是一种通过数字模型实时反映物理世界状态的技术,广泛应用于智能制造、智慧城市等领域。指标监控在数字孪生中的应用能够提升数字模型的准确性和实时性,从而更好地支持业务决策。

1. 实时数据采集

通过传感器和物联网设备,数字孪生系统能够实时采集物理设备的运行数据,并通过指标监控工具进行分析和展示。

2. 状态可视化

利用数字孪生平台,将采集到的指标数据以三维模型或仪表盘的形式进行可视化展示,帮助企业直观了解设备的运行状态。

3. 故障预测与维护

通过分析历史数据和实时数据,数字孪生系统能够预测设备的故障风险,并提前安排维护计划,从而避免设备停机带来的损失。


六、指标监控在数字可视化中的应用

数字可视化是将数据以图形化的方式展示出来,帮助企业更好地理解和分析数据。指标监控与数字可视化的结合能够提升数据的可读性和决策的效率。

1. 仪表盘设计

通过数字可视化工具,将关键指标数据以仪表盘的形式展示,例如CPU使用率、用户活跃度等,帮助企业快速了解系统的运行状态。

2. 数据钻取与分析

数字可视化支持数据钻取功能,用户可以点击图表中的某个数据点,深入了解其背后的详细信息,例如某个时间段内的错误日志。

3. 可视化报警

当指标数据达到预设的警报阈值时,数字可视化系统能够通过颜色变化、弹窗提示等方式,实时通知相关人员采取措施。


七、结论

基于指标监控的系统性能优化方案是企业提升系统效率和业务能力的重要工具。通过实时监控关键指标,企业能够快速定位问题、优化系统性能,并为业务决策提供数据支持。同时,指标监控与数据中台、数字孪生和数字可视化的结合,能够进一步提升企业的数字化能力,推动业务的持续增长。

如果您对我们的解决方案感兴趣,欢迎申请试用:申请试用。我们的专业团队将为您提供全面的技术支持和服务,帮助您实现系统的高效优化和管理。


通过本文的介绍,您应该已经对基于指标监控的系统性能优化方案有了全面的了解。无论是数据中台、数字孪生还是数字可视化,指标监控都能为企业提供强有力的支持。如果您有任何疑问或需要进一步的帮助,请随时联系我们!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料